Subject: Crashline cut-over complete

Cut-over to the new crash-report pipeline finished last night. Old Fenwick collector is decommissioned; all mobile builds now post to Crashline ingest. Symbolication backlog cleared by 03:00. Dedup rates look normal. No incidents. Rollback window closes Friday. Maintainers: the pipeline runs with the configuration below, so keep it in sync with the deploy repo. Current values follow.

settings of fahag-haduf:
[ulaox]
port = 8443
region = south-2
host = ulaox.lumiccorp.internal
timeout_ms = 500
retries = 8

## Configuration

The Fieldloom CSV import wizard reads its settings from `.env` at the repo root. `IMPORT_MAX_ROWS` caps batch size (default 50000), `IMPORT_DELIMITER_GUESS` toggles sniffing, and `IMPORT_TMP_DIR` must be writable by the worker user. Staging and production differ only in the queue hostname. The wizard signs upload manifests, and the signing key goes directly below this sentence in the env file.

env line for kageg-yagap: COURIER_KEY5=1efb9

Hi team,

Before I hand off the 3.2 release, please note the humidity sensor drift reported on Verdana controllers in the Elmbrook trial site. Drift exceeds 4% after roughly ten days of continuous operation; firmware 3.2.1 adds an automatic recalibration cycle every 72 hours. Support should advise growers to install 3.2.1 and trigger a manual recalibration once. The hotfix bundle must be verified before distribution, so I'm including the signing key used for the 3.2.1 packages below.

release key, fahof-yagap: bky3_m5d

FAQ: How do blue-green deploys work for the Ledgerline billing worker?

We run two identical worker pools, blue and green. New builds go to the idle pool, process shadow traffic for an hour, then take live invoices once reconciliation matches. Rollback is a traffic flip, nothing redeploys. If the flip console locks you out mid-cutover, regain access using the recovery passphrase below.

strongbox words: sorax-druael

Dedup pass for Ferndock CRM: run matcher in dry-run first, review merge candidates above 0.92 confidence, then commit. Never merge records flagged legal-hold. Rollback window is 48h via the snapshot table. Do not ship until the dry-run report is clean. Attach the trace token printed below to the release note.

build token for tajeg-bajep: htk14_409ba9df6b8acb